Transaction 98676b40245bdfc2772bd247515ff5b93e429b2c6c42bbc4dbca8d31e0408520
1 Input
1 Output
-
98676b40245bdfc2772bd247515ff5b93e429b2c6c42bbc4dbca8d31e0408520:0
- value
- 510209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d6dcd7e7403e0786eb5224e2a14724dec0c8b41 OP_EQUAL
- address
- 38kRVYKUFwshRCjQPNGZ3Z2hsic4yLU8Lv